The Emergence of Crypto-Powered App Ecosystems
Cryptocurrency has evolved from a niche digital currency to a foundational element of modern app ecosystems. These ecosystems leverage blockchain technology to create decentralized, secure, and transparent environments. The integration of crypto ensures that transactions within these ecosystems are tamper-proof and immutable, fostering trust among users. This trust is crucial for user engagement, as it ensures that users can interact with apps and services without the fear of fraud or data breaches.
One of the key benefits of crypto-powered ecosystems is the removal of intermediaries. Traditional app ecosystems often rely on centralized authorities to facilitate transactions and manage user data. By contrast, blockchain-based ecosystems allow for peer-to-peer interactions, reducing costs and increasing efficiency. This decentralization not only enhances security but also empowers users by giving them more control over their data and digital assets.

Security and Trust in Decentralized Systems
Security is a paramount concern in any digital ecosystem, and the integration of crypto and AI addresses this challenge head-on. Blockchain's inherent security features, such as cryptographic hashing and consensus mechanisms, provide a robust framework for protecting user data and transactions. AI further enhances security by detecting and mitigating potential threats in real-time. Machine learning models can identify anomalous behavior and flag suspicious activities, allowing for proactive measures to be taken before any damage occurs.
Trust is another critical factor in user engagement. Users are more likely to engage with apps and services that they trust to handle their data securely and transparently. The transparency provided by blockchain ensures that all transactions and interactions are visible and verifiable, building a foundation of trust. AI can complement this by providing auditable and explainable decision-making processes, further enhancing user confidence in the ecosystem.
Innovative Business Models and Token Economics
The synergy of crypto and AI is also driving the development of innovative business models within app ecosystems. Token economics, a concept that leverages cryptocurrencies to create value within digital environments, is gaining traction. Tokens can serve various purposes, from facilitating transactions and rewarding user engagement to representing ownership of digital assets. This token-based approach incentivizes users to participate actively in the ecosystem, fostering a more engaged and loyal user base.
AI plays a crucial role in designing and optimizing these token economies. By analyzing user behavior and market dynamics, AI can help determine the optimal supply and distribution of tokens, ensuring that the ecosystem remains balanced and fair. This data-driven approach to token economics not only enhances user engagement but also creates sustainable and scalable business models.
Case Studies: Real-World Applications
Several real-world applications demonstrate the transformative power of combining crypto and AI in app ecosystems. One notable example is Decentralized Finance (DeFi), where blockchain and AI are used to create financial services that are accessible, transparent, and secure. DeFi platforms leverage smart contracts and AI algorithms to offer decentralized lending, borrowing, and trading services. Users can interact with these services directly, without the need for intermediaries, leading to lower fees and increased accessibility.
Another example is the gaming industry, where crypto and AI are revolutionizing the way games are designed and experienced. Blockchain-based gaming platforms allow players to own and trade in-game assets as non-fungible tokens (NFTs). AI-driven game engines can generate dynamic and adaptive gameplay experiences, ensuring that each player's journey is unique and engaging. This combination not only enhances user engagement but also opens up new revenue streams for developers and players alike.
